Key Concepts

  • Slope-intercept form (y = mx + b)
  • Slope (m) as the rate of change
  • Y-intercept (b) as the point where the line crosses the y-axis
  • Algebraic manipulation to isolate variables
  • Identifying slope and y-intercept from an equation

Educator Instructions

  • Introduction (5 mins)
    Begin by reviewing the definition of slope-intercept form (y = mx + b) and the meaning of 'm' (slope) and 'b' (y-intercept). Briefly discuss why this form is useful for graphing and understanding linear relationships. Show the video to students.
  • Guided Practice (15 mins)
    Work through the examples from the video step-by-step, emphasizing the algebraic manipulations required to isolate 'y'. Pause the video at key points to ask students questions and check for understanding. Encourage students to explain each step in their own words.
  • Independent Practice (20 mins)
    Provide students with a worksheet containing similar problems. Have them work independently to convert equations to slope-intercept form and identify the slope and y-intercept. Circulate to provide assistance and answer questions.
  • Review and Assessment (10 mins)
    Review the answers to the independent practice problems as a class. Address any remaining questions or misconceptions. Administer the multiple-choice quiz and fill-in-the-blank quiz to assess student understanding.

Multiple Choice Questions

Question 1:

What is the slope-intercept form of a linear equation?

Correct Answer: y = mx + b

Question 2:

In the equation y = mx + b, what does 'm' represent?

Correct Answer: The slope

Question 3:

What is the y-intercept of the equation y = 3x - 2?

Correct Answer: -2

Question 4:

If a line has a slope of -2 and passes through the point (0, 5), what is its equation in slope-intercept form?

Correct Answer: y = -2x + 5

Question 5:

Which of the following steps is crucial when converting an equation to slope-intercept form?

Correct Answer: Isolating 'y'

Question 6:

What is the slope of the line represented by the equation y = -x + 4?

Correct Answer: -1

Question 7:

If the equation of a line is 2y = 6x + 8, what is its slope?

Correct Answer: 3

Question 8:

What is the y-intercept of the line represented by the equation 3y = -9x + 12?

Correct Answer: 4

Question 9:

Which equation represents a horizontal line?

Correct Answer: y = 5

Question 10:

Which equation represents a vertical line?

Correct Answer: x = 5
